What inactive ingredients are the same in wellbutrin and atomoxetine?

What inactive ingredients overlap between Wellbutrin and atomoxetine?

From the information provided here, there isn’t enough detail to identify which specific inactive ingredients are the same between Wellbutrin (bupropion) products and atomoxetine (Strattera) products. Inactive ingredient lists vary by formulation (tablet strength, extended-release vs immediate-release) and even by manufacturer.

If you share the exact product names/strengths you mean (for example, “Wellbutrin XL 300 mg tablet” vs “Strattera 80 mg capsule”), I can compare the inactive ingredient lists item-by-item.

Does the comparison depend on the specific Wellbutrin and atomoxetine products?

Yes. Wellbutrin has multiple versions (including different release profiles), and atomoxetine is dispensed in different capsule strengths. Each product can have different excipients (like specific film coatings, fillers, binders, and release-control materials), so “Wellbutrin” vs “atomoxetine” is too broad to reliably determine shared inactive ingredients.
